Endy has an employee rating of 3.0 out of 5 stars, based on 45 company reviews on Glassdoor which indicates that most employees have an average working experience there. The Endy employee rating is in line with the average (within 1 standard deviation) for employers within the Retail and wholesale industry (3.5 stars).

Pros

- Incredibly supportive and talented teams and co-workers - Nice office space - Fun events and team socials

Cons

This company really had the potential to be something truly great but unfortunately inexperienced and under-qualified leaders continue to push employees to their breaking points. Leadership is constantly losing top talent due to lack of company vision, shady office politics and constant pivoting on priorities. Favouritism is also rampant and there is a serious clique problem which contribute to their high turnover rate. There is also no transparency from leadership which leads to intense office gossip about the future of the company. Employees are frequently expected to take on responsibilities beyond their roles and work overtime (often unpaid) to meet unrealistic deadlines. Instead of fostering a supportive work environment, leadership always prioritizes short-term gains at the expense of employee well-being.
